Overview

Scenic World is Katoomba’s headline attraction perched on the Blue Mountains escarpment, delivering big views and big thrills in one stop. Think theme‑park‑meets‑nature: the world‑record steep Scenic Railway drops you into the valley, the glass‑floored Scenic Skyway floats you between clifftops 270 m above the forest, the Scenic Cableway glides 545 m to the valley floor, and the elevated Scenic Walkway winds through ancient rainforest. There’s even a guided rooftop "Beyond Skyway" experience if you like your views dialed to 11.

It’s wildly popular—around a million visits a year—because it packages the region’s best scenery (Three Sisters, Jamison Valley, Katoomba Falls) into an easy, high‑impact day. Family‑owned since 1945, it grew from a historic coal tramway into a polished operation that still gets you right into the landscape.

What You’ll Do

  • Ride the Scenic Railway down a cliff at a 52‑degree incline, then explore the valley on the 2.4 km Scenic Walkway.
  • Float across the gorge on the Skyway’s glass floor for panoramic looks at Katoomba Falls, the Three Sisters, and the sandstone walls.
  • Link valley and clifftop via the Cableway, then step out to nearby lookouts for more classic vistas.
  • Want extra adrenaline? The "Beyond Skyway" rooftop walk is a harnessed, guide‑led perch above it all.

Wildlife & Forest Feel

You’re skimming and strolling through temperate rainforest—lush, cool, and atmospheric. Birdlife is the main show here; keep an ear out for mimicking lyrebirds and watch cockatoos riding thermals below the Skyway. Larger critters are shy in the busy zones, but the boardwalk’s interpretive signage helps bring the ecosystem to life.

How It Fits Into a Blue Mountains Day

Scenic World doubles as a scenic access hub: descend on the Railway, wander the Walkway, and ride the Cableway back up. The Skyway links clifftop viewpoints near Katoomba Falls, so you can stitch together big views without committing to long hikes.

Best Time to Visit

Scenic World opens at 9 am on weekends and 10 am on weekdays. To dodge the crush, be there at opening—midday is the pinch point, especially Saturdays, when it’s often “as busy as it gets.” Weekdays see lighter foot traffic overall. Plan your loop so you’re on the Railway or Skyway early, then enjoy the quieter rainforest boardwalk while others queue.
